Summary

SINCLAIR AND RUSH has accumulated 36 OSHA violations across 11 inspections over 28 years of recorded history, with $32,478 in total assessed penalties.

The establishment sits in the 98th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 358 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 98th perc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 2 years ago.

Federal records were found in 2 of 15 sources. Sources without matching records returned empty for this establishment.
